热门资讯

如何在小游戏中实现秒开玩方案的成本控制?

发布时间2025-06-04 13:04

在移动互联网的浪潮下,小游戏凭借其便捷、休闲的特点,迅速成为人们娱乐生活的一部分。然而,如何在小游戏中实现秒开玩方案,并在成本控制上做到游刃有余,成为了众多开发者关注的焦点。本文将从多个角度探讨如何在保证用户体验的同时,实现小游戏的秒开玩方案,并控制成本。

一、优化游戏资源,降低加载时间

  1. 资源压缩与优化

(1)图片资源优化:利用图片压缩工具对游戏中的图片进行压缩,减少图片文件大小。在保证画质的前提下,尽可能使用WebP等新兴格式。

(2)音频资源优化:音频文件较大,可通过音频编辑软件对音频进行剪切、合并,降低文件大小。

(3)视频资源优化:对于游戏中的视频片段,可使用视频压缩工具进行压缩,降低视频文件大小。


  1. 合并资源

将游戏中的多个资源文件进行合并,减少HTTP请求次数,降低加载时间。


  1. 预加载资源

在游戏启动前,预加载部分关键资源,提高游戏启动速度。

二、利用缓存技术,实现秒开玩

  1. 本地缓存

将游戏资源缓存到本地,当用户再次启动游戏时,可直接从本地读取资源,实现秒开玩。


  1. CDN缓存

利用CDN(内容分发网络)将游戏资源缓存到全球各地的节点上,用户访问游戏时,可从最近的节点获取资源,降低加载时间。


  1. HTTP缓存

合理配置HTTP缓存,利用浏览器缓存,减少重复资源加载。

三、优化服务器性能,提高游戏响应速度

  1. 服务器优化

(1)负载均衡:使用负载均衡技术,将用户请求分发到多台服务器上,提高服务器并发处理能力。

(2)缓存机制:在服务器端使用缓存机制,缓存频繁访问的数据,减少数据库查询次数。

(3)数据库优化:对数据库进行优化,提高查询速度。


  1. 网络优化

(1)CDN加速:利用CDN加速,提高用户访问速度。

(2)网络优化:优化网络传输,降低网络延迟。

四、合理布局,降低开发成本

  1. 模块化开发

将游戏功能划分为多个模块,独立开发,降低开发难度和成本。


  1. 复用代码

在游戏中复用已有的代码,减少重复开发,降低成本。


  1. 外包

对于一些非核心功能,可考虑外包给其他团队,降低开发成本。

五、总结

在小游戏中实现秒开玩方案,并控制成本,需要从多个角度进行优化。通过优化游戏资源、利用缓存技术、优化服务器性能以及合理布局,可以在保证用户体验的同时,实现成本控制。开发者应根据自身游戏的特点,选择合适的方案,实现游戏秒开玩的目标。

猜你喜欢:音视频开源解决方案